What Have I Learnt And How Will This Influence My Ideas?
What I've learnt from this task is various conventions and stereotypes implicit/explicit within the genre of alternative rock. Examples of this include in the first moodboard that artists within the genre tend to all be bands because the main focus isn't always on the lead singer because instruments play a key role in the genre, so the drummer is a very important component of the band (for example). In the second moodboard, darker colours are more stereotypical and conventional of alternative rock because they connote the rebellious edge to the genre and represent the artists and target audience likewise. In the third moodboard, the genre has developed over time because the style/fashion sense of the artists has become a lot more simplistic, darker and casual to appeal to the modern day ideologies of the target audience. Finally with the fourth moodboard, the age demographic of the target audience is quite young (16-25) and this is shown through the use of social media, the brands presented (Vans, Obey etc.) and the activities shown such as skateboarding and BMXing because these pass times are associated with the stereotypical target audience. What Have I Learnt And How Will This Influence My Ideas?
What I have learnt from this task was various conventions/stereotypes from three products within the genre of alternative rock. An example from the homepage analysis would be that it is very text based in comparison to image based because the target audience are more interested in detailed information in comparison to visually appealing images of the artist. In the digipak analysis, I found that the colour scheme is very simple and this was shown through the conventional black and white, two-tone colour scheme as this would appeal to the target audience and will give them immediate recognition that the genre is alternative rock, Finally with the music video, the colour of the costume worn by the artists is very dark and this was portrayed through lead singer and protagonist in the video, Alex Turner, because he wore all black and this connotes the dark edge to the genre, artist and target audience. What Have I Learnt And How Will This Influence My Ideas?
What I have learnt from this task was a summary of the key ideas from what I've learnt from the analysis of three products. An example of some of the key ideas is that there is normally a mixture of performance and narrative in alternative rock videos but in the Arctic Monkey's video I analysed, they only use performance because that was the best way to present the video. The colours used throughout all three products creates brand identity because the music video is very dark and in the ancillary products they both use a two-tone black and white colour scheme - this also follows conventions of the genre. A final example includes that the sound wave image heavily used in their feature song on album 'AM', 'Do I Wanna Know?' further creates brand identity because it is used in the digipak and website page so the target audience will have immediate recognition that it is by the Arctic Monkeys. What Have I Learnt And How Will This Influence My Ideas?
What I have learnt from creating this video is a number of roles in regards to the production of a music video, digipak and website page. A few examples include that the photography team will plan a photo shoot of the artist and in production will construct the photo shoot. A location scout in pre-production will complete recces of locations to see any potential hazards (etc.) of the location. A graphic artist will construct the layout of the website and digipak in production and include all things relevant such as barcodes, logos and so on. A final example includes that a camera man in production will film the music video and will pass the footage onto the film producer to edit the video (adding effects etc.).
